Starting with the Base Oil

The foundation of any vape product is its base oil, often derived from cannabis distillate, live resin, or solventless extracts. White label manufacturers begin by clarifying the client’s desired effect—whether the oil should lean uplifting and energetic, soothing and mellow, or balanced for all-day use. The chosen base determines not only potency but also how well flavor profiles can be layered on top.

Terpene Selection and Blending

Flavors are typically built through terpenes, the aromatic compounds naturally found in cannabis and other plants. Some clients opt for cannabis-derived terpenes to stay close to the plant’s authentic flavor, while others prefer botanically derived terpenes for consistency and scalability. White label manufacturers work with terpene suppliers to create combinations that mimic popular strains—think Gelato, Blue Dream, or Wedding Cake—or develop entirely new blends like mango-dragonfruit or cucumber-mint.

Balancing Consistency and Innovation

Consistency is vital. A customer who enjoys a particular vape flavor expects the same taste every time. To ensure this, manufacturers conduct batch testing, measuring terpene concentrations and adjusting formulas if necessary. At the same time, they keep a finger on market trends. Seasonal or limited-edition flavors—such as holiday spice or summer berry—can help brands stand out and keep consumers excited.

Regulatory and Safety Considerations

Customization goes beyond taste. White label manufacturers must ensure every flavor component complies with state regulations, particularly around additives and labeling requirements. Transparency and lab testing are critical to guarantee the oils are safe, free from contaminants, and accurately dosed.
